Brief summary
The objectives of this study are to monitor the safety and effectiveness of Esgliteo in Korean patients with type 2 diabetes mellitus in a routine clinical practice setting.
Interventions
Participants received Empagliflozin 10mg or 25mg and Linagliptin 5mg (Fixed Dose) Film-coated tablets orally once daily with or without food.

Eligibility
Inclusion criteria
* Patients who have started at first time on Esgliteo in accordance with the approved label in Korea * Age ≥19 years at enrolment * Patients who have signed on the data release consent form
Exclusion criteria
* Patients with previous exposure to Esgliteo * Patients with hypersensitivity to the empagliflozin and/or linagliptin or any of the excipients * Patients with type 1 diabetes or diabetic ketoacidosis * Patients with estimated Glomerular Filtration Rate (eGFR) \< 45 mL/min/1.73m2, end stage renal disease, or patient on dialysis * Patients for whom empagliflozin/linagliptin is contraindicated according to the local label of Esgliteo

Participant flow
Recruitment details
This non-interventional, multi-centre, single-country study focuses on providing additional safety and effectiveness information for Korean patients with type 2 diabetes mellitus in routine clinical settings. It aims to monitor the safety and effectiveness of ESGLITEO® (Empagliflozin/Linagliptin, 10/5 mg, 25/5 mg) in these patients as part of post-marketing surveillance.
Pre-assignment details
Patients diagnosed with type 2 diabetes mellitus in Korea were included in this study. ESGLITEO® is administered as an adjunct to diet and exercise therapy to improve glycaemic control in these patients. This non-interventional study (NIS) follows a single-arm design with ESGLITEO®, prescribed according to the local label and at the discretion of the treating physician.

Change From Baseline in Glycosylated Hemoglobin (HbA1c) After 12 Weeks of Treatment
The mean change from baseline in glycosylated hemoglobin (HbA1c) after 12 weeks of treatment is presented.
Time frame: From the first trial drug administration up to 12 weeks.
Population: Effectiveness Set: Participants who signed the data release consent form, followed the study schedule, took Esgliteo at least once, and were evaluated for effectiveness.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Patients Diagnosed With Type 2 Diabetes | Change From Baseline in Glycosylated Hemoglobin (HbA1c) After 12 Weeks of Treatment | -0.21 Percentage | Standard Deviation 1.126 |
Change From Baseline in Glycosylated Hemoglobin (HbA1c) After 24 Weeks of Treatment
The mean change from baseline in glycosylated hemoglobin (HbA1c) after 24 weeks of treatment is presented.
Time frame: From the first trial drug administration up to 24 weeks.
Population: Effectiveness Set: Participants who signed the data release consent form, followed the study schedule, took Esgliteo at least once, and were evaluated for effectiveness.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Patients Diagnosed With Type 2 Diabetes | Change From Baseline in Glycosylated Hemoglobin (HbA1c) After 24 Weeks of Treatment | -0.27 Percentage | Standard Deviation 0.983 |

Change From Baseline in Body Weight After 12 Weeks of Treatment
Change from baseline in body weight of participants after 12 weeks of treatment is presented.
Time frame: From the first trial drug administration up to 12 weeks.
Population: Effectiveness Set: Participants who signed the data release consent form, followed the study schedule, took Esgliteo at least once, and were evaluated for effectiveness.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Patients Diagnosed With Type 2 Diabetes | Change From Baseline in Body Weight After 12 Weeks of Treatment | -0.72 Kilogram (kg) | Standard Deviation 5.583 |
Change From Baseline in Body Weight After 24 Weeks of Treatment
Change from baseline in body weight of participants after 24 weeks of treatment is presented.
Time frame: From the first trial drug administration up to 24 weeks.
Population: Effectiveness Set: Participants who signed the data release consent form, followed the study schedule, took Esgliteo at least once, and were evaluated for effectiveness.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Patients Diagnosed With Type 2 Diabetes | Change From Baseline in Body Weight After 24 Weeks of Treatment | -1.27 Kilogram (kg) | Standard Deviation 3.204 |
Change From Baseline in Fasting Plasma Glucose (FPG) After 12 Weeks of Treatment
Change from baseline in fasting plasma glucose (FPG) of participants after 12 weeks of treatment is presented.
Time frame: From the first trial drug administration up to 12 weeks.
Population: Effectiveness Set: Participants who signed the data release consent form, followed the study schedule, took Esgliteo at least once, and were evaluated for effectiveness.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Patients Diagnosed With Type 2 Diabetes | Change From Baseline in Fasting Plasma Glucose (FPG) After 12 Weeks of Treatment | -10.8 milligrams per deciliter (mg/dL) | Standard Deviation 54.9 |
Change From Baseline in Fasting Plasma Glucose (FPG) After 24 Weeks of Treatment
Change from baseline in fasting plasma glucose (FPG) of participants after 24 weeks of treatment is presented.
Time frame: From the first trial drug administration up to 24 weeks.
Population: Effectiveness Set: Participants who signed the data release consent form, followed the study schedule, took Esgliteo at least once, and were evaluated for effectiveness.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| Patients Diagnosed With Type 2 Diabetes | Change From Baseline in Fasting Plasma Glucose (FPG) After 24 Weeks of Treatment | -12.3 milligrams per deciliter (mg/dL) | Standard Deviation 55.76 |
